IGP Kashmir V K Birdi Unveils Robust Strategy: Stringent Measures Against Anti-National Social Media Narratives
09-12-2023 : Inspector General of Police (IGP) for the Kashmir Zone, VK Birdi, asserted on Saturday that the police would adopt stringent measures to counteract those spreading anti-national and terrorist narratives on social media, with a firm commitment to maintaining peace and order. Following a security review meeting in Bandipora aimed at evaluating and enhancing security measures, IGP Birdi emphasized the importance of professional readiness, encompassing anti-terror operations and crime prevention, during visits to every district.
Addressing the media, IGP Birdi highlighted recent orders issued by district magistrates concerning the misuse of social media. He warned that individuals, whether intentionally or unintentionally, promoting anti-national or terrorist narratives and disturbing peace on social media platforms would face rigorous police action. Urging parents to counsel their children against such misuse, he emphasized the authorities’ determination to take tough measures to preserve peace in the valley and quell societal rumors.
The security meeting, attended by DIG NKR Baramulla Vivek Gupta, SSP Bandipora Lakshay Sharma, Addl. SP Bandipora Sandeep Bhat, and other district officers, focused on strengthening collaboration between law enforcement agencies for seamless information sharing and joint operations. IGP Birdi stressed the exploration of innovative technologies to enhance security infrastructure and response capabilities.
Emphasizing the importance of human intelligence and technical inputs to eliminate inimical elements, Birdi urged officers to take stringent action against individuals or organizations supporting anti-national activities. He called for vigilance in identifying those with nefarious designs aiming to disturb the atmosphere of peace and tranquility.
Addressing the drug menace, IGP Birdi underscored law enforcement agencies’ commitment to intensifying operations and employing advanced techniques to dismantle drug networks. He directed the finalization of pending cases and public complaints to provide relief to the general public, urging the speedy disposal of assigned investigations.
Reiterating the significance of community participation in maintaining vigilance, IGP Birdi assured citizens of continued efforts to enhance security measures. He called upon officers to uphold the highest standards of public safety, work impartially, and take stern action against any violations of the law.
